Russian strike hits children's regional hospital in Zaporizhzhia
According to Ukrinform, the head of the Zaporizhzhia Regional Military Administration, Ivan Fedorov, reported the attack on Telegram.
"The enemy attacked the grounds of the Regional Children's Clinical Hospital. Fortunately, when the air raid alert was announced, all the children and medical staff were in the shelter. There were no casualties," Fedorov wrote.
The strike damaged the hospital's façade and shattered its windows.
Monitoring channels reported that the attack was carried out using a Russian Molniya drone. The explosion was heard in several districts of the city.
An air raid alert remains in effect in Zaporizhzhia.
As Ukrinform previously reported, Russian forces struck Zaporizhzhia earlier on Tuesday, damaging the infrastructure of a local enterprise.
